Occupied Royal Palaces, such as Buckingham Palace, are not the private property of The Queen. They are occupied by the Sovereign and held in trust by Crown Estates for future generations. The Queen privately owns two properties, Balmoral Castle and Sandringham House, which are not publicly funded.
Who owns Buckingham Palace and Windsor Castle?
Royal Palaces including Buckingham are owned by the Crown Estate and made available to the monarch in the same way that 10 Downing Street is the residence of the current Prime Minister. The Crown Estate also owns Windsor Castle and Clarence House, as well as London's Regent Street and all of the UK's seabed.

Queen Elizabeth II lives at Buckingham Palace, a 775-room royal residence, with her husband, Prince Philip.How many bedrooms does Buckingham Palace have?
Buckingham Palace has 775 rooms. These include 19 State rooms, 52 Royal and guest bedrooms, 188 staff bedrooms, 92 offices and 78 bathrooms. In measurements, the building is 108 metres long across the front, 120 metres deep (including the central quadrangle) and 24 metres high.How much is the queen's jewelry worth?

Buckingham Palace Bombing, 1940. Buckingham Palace was bombed by the Luftwaffe, while King George VI and Queen Elizabeth were in residence, on this day in 1940. During WWII, Buckingham Palace and it's grounds suffered attacks on sixteen occasions, nine of which included direct hits on the Palace.Who broke into the queen's bedroom?
